Store any matlab objects to disk or keep them in memory, indexed by arbirary objects.

disk_cache(functionStr, varargin)
function [outData, outKey, varargout] = disk_cache(functionStr, varargin)
%DISK_CACHE (posit): temporary disk caches
%
%   * Writing/reading data in cache:
%   DISK_CACHE('set', cacheData, cacheId, outdatedKey, ...
%                     allowDupsStr, dataClass)
%   cachedData = DISK_CACHE('get', cacheId, allowMissingStr)
%   cachedData = DISK_CACHE('get', cacheId, allowMissingStr, dataClass)    
%   cachedData = DISK_CACHE('get', cacheId, allowMissingStr, dataClass, ...
%                                  outdatedKey)
%   [cachedData,cachedOutdatedKey] = DISK_CACHE('get', cacheId, ...)
%
%   * Manipulate cache:    
%   DISK_CACHE('clear')
%   DISK_CACHE('clear', dataClass)  % Clears only data in this class
%   DISK_CACHE('list')
%   DISK_CACHE('list', dataClass)   % lists only data in this class    
%   [cacheIds, cacheOutdatedKeys, cacheClasses] = DISK_CACHE('getcacheindex')
%
%   There are two bits of index data associated with each cache entry: cacheId
%   and outdatedKey.  Both can be arbitrary arrays and comparisons are done
%   after hashing with HASH_RECURSE
%
%   cacheId identifies the type of data; it is used to retrieve the data 
%       and only one cache entry with a given cacheId is allowed.
%   outdatedKey is used to tell whether the data associated with a given
%       cacheId is out of date; use some key here that will change whenever
%       the underlying data changes (like a time stamp on a file?)
%   dataClass: a string which groups data into classes.  This string is used
%       as the data file name if specified.  Data in different classes
%       can collide if the key is the same
%
%   allowDupsStr: if equal to 'allowDups', then ignore the attempt to store
%       data with the same key and Id.  If not equal, raise an error on this.
%   allowMissingStr: if equal to 'allowMissing', then return an empty matrix
%       if the ID is not found.  If not equal raise an error on missing Id.
%
%   For an example: do DBTYPE disk_cache
%   Todo (bug): data in different classes should not collide
%
%   See also: MEMORY_CACHE    
%
%$Id: disk_cache.m 164 2008-04-07 04:32:20Z histed $

%   Example:
%
% $$$ %%% check disk cache %%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%
% $$$ cClass = 'typeofdata'; cacheKey = {inputVar1}; outdatedKey = {}; 
% $$$ cDat = disk_cache('get', cacheKey, 'allowMissing', cClass, outdatedKey);
% $$$ if ~isempty(cDat), [v1, v2] = deal(cDat{:}); return; end
% $$$ %%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%
% $$$ 
% $$$ your code here
% $$$ 
% $$$ %%% store data in cache %%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%
% $$$ disk_cache('set', {v1, v2}, cacheKey,outdatedKey,'allowDups',cClass);
% $$$ %%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%

% dataClass is used only for user classification purposes.  It is not used
% to find index entries at all.
